About the McMenamins Grand Lodge Theater
Located in Forest Grove, Oregon, the McMenamins Grand Lodge Theater is a unique institution that offers a combination of a bar, food, and movie theater experience. Situated at 3505 Pacific Avenue, this establishment provides quality entertainment for all guests, including those who are deaf, hard of hearing, or vision impaired. With closed captioned movie showings and specialized devices such as Captiview closed caption devices and headphones for hearing and visual impairment, everyone can enjoy the latest films in comfort.
The theater features a variety of movies, including a thrilling story of journalists traveling across a nation engulfed in civil war, and a Ghostbusters adventure set in a frozen empire. Additionally, patrons can enjoy a film about a stuntman on a mission to solve a conspiracy while navigating the challenges of his dangerous profession.
Ticket prices vary, with discounts available for children and early showings, and minors are welcome with a parent or guardian. The Grand Lodge Theater boasts a mix of old-world charm and modern amenities, including a new screen, sound system, deluxe rocker seats, and cozy couches for a comfortable viewing experience. The updated Theater Bar offers a selection of handcrafted ales, wines, and spirits, as well as classic concessions like a basket of tots or a full meal.
